人工智能(Artificial Intelligence, AI)是计算机科学的一个分支,它旨在创建能够执行复杂任务的智能机器,这些任务通常需要人类智能才能完成,近年来,随着技术的发展,越来越多的人开始关注并学习人工智能,对于只会Python的初学者来说,进入人工智能领域可能会感到有些困难,但实际上,Python是一门非常适合人工智能开发的编程语言,本文将详细介绍如何使用Python进行人工智能开发。
1、学习Python基础知识
在开始人工智能开发之前,你需要Python的基础知识,Python是一种易于学习且功能强大的编程语言,它拥有丰富的库和框架,可以帮助你快速实现各种功能,建议你从Python的基本语法、数据结构、函数、类和异常处理等方面入手,逐步提高自己的编程能力。
2、了解人工智能的基本概念
在Python基础知识后,你需要了解人工智能的基本概念,如机器学习、深度学习、自然语言处理等,这些概念是人工智能领域的基石,对于后续的学习和发展至关重要,你可以通过阅读相关书籍、参加在线课程或加入相关社群来学习这些知识。
3、学习机器学习和深度学习框架
Python拥有许多优秀的机器学习和深度学习框架,如TensorFlow、Keras、PyTorch等,这些框架可以帮助你快速实现复杂的算法和模型,建议你从其中一个框架开始学习,了解其基本结构和使用方法,随着经验的积累,你可以尝试使用其他框架,以提高自己的技能。
4、实践项目
实践是检验真理的唯一标准,在学习了人工智能的基本概念和框架后,你需要通过实际项目来提高自己的技能,可以从简单的项目开始,如手写数字识别、图像分类等,逐步提高难度,在项目实践中,你会遇到各种问题,需要不断地调整和优化模型,以提高其性能。
5、参加竞赛和挑战
参加人工智能竞赛和挑战是提高自己技能的好方法,许多在线平台,如Kaggle、Tianchi等,提供了丰富的竞赛资源,通过参加竞赛,你可以了解业界的最新动态,学习他人的优秀做法,并与全球的开发者交流和合作。
6、持续学习和进步
人工智能是一个快速发展的领域,新的技术和方法不断涌现,要想在这个领域取得成功,你需要保持持续学习的态度,关注业界的最新动态,学习新的知识和技能,不要忘了与他人分享自己的经验和成果,这将有助于你建立良好的人际关系,提高自己的影响力。
只会Python的初学者也可以进入人工智能领域,通过学习Python基础知识、了解人工智能概念、学习框架、实践项目、参加竞赛和持续学习,你可以逐步提高自己的技能,成为一名优秀的人工智能开发者。
还没有评论,来说两句吧...